Angonoa's, Gourmet Style Nuggets, Cheddar & Ale is manufactured by A Angonoa Inc with a suggested serving size of 15 GRM (15 g) and 60 calories per serving. The nutritional value of a suggested serving of angonoa's, gourmet style nuggets, cheddar & ale includes 0 mg of cholesterol, 0 mg of sodium, 10 grams of carbohydrates, 1 grams of dietary fiber, 1 grams of sugar and 2 grams of proteins.

The product's manufacturer code is UPC: 070540001317.

Angonoa's, Gourmet Style Nuggets, Cheddar & Ale is a low fat food because it contains less than 3 grams of fat per suggested serving.

Dietary Recommendations

A healthy eating pattern that accounts for all foods and beverages within an appropriate calorie level could help achieve and ma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ic disease. Healthy eating habits include the following:

  • Vegetables from all subgroups, including dark, green, red and orange vegetables and also beans and peas
  • A variety of whole fruits
  • Grains with at least half of which are whole grains
  • Low or fat free dairy products, including milk, yogurt, cheese and/or fortified soy beverages
  • Protein foods, including seafood, lean meats and poultry, eggs and nuts
  • Oils with limited amounts of saturated fats and trans fats, added sugars, and sodium
